The OMALA line has its own unique fit in consideration of the bamboo fabrication. Below we offer recommendations on sizing to order based on the real-life drape of the tops, bottoms and cover-ups on a woman’s body.

Women love the feel of OMALA's eco-conscious fabric. Bamboo is 12 times more anti-static and four times more moisture-absorbent (naturally wicks moisture away from body) than cotton. OMALA's bamboo clothing is not pre-shrunk. After a machine wash and dry, all garments will shrink up about 1 inch in length (both pant legs and sleeve length).

Tops: We offer removable breast-cups in all tops except for our tees. Tops are designed to be longer-torsoed so that long stretches keep your tummy covered. They also provide more breast coverage so that in down-ward dog and yoga inversions, you won’t need to worry about where those two girls have gone.

Bottoms: Our bottoms offer 1 inch wide-waistbands to keep the tummy in without the pants binding in torso twists. The bottoms offer a mid-rise: 1-2 inches below the belly-button, depending on the length of your torso.

Cover-ups: Sleeves are designed to be longer – usually hitting the top knuckles of the hand; longer to cover the crotch and bum; and slightly roomier than a fitted tank or cami.

Buy Suggestion (for tops, bottoms & cover-ups): my fit is true-to-size meaning: buy the size you normally buy (i.e., if you normally wear a size Medium, then purchase a size Medium). The bamboo fabric has more “give” than traditional activewear fabrics but the OMALA clothing is fitted and body-conscious.

How to Measure

If you are not sure what your bust, waist, hip or inseam measurements are, use the guidance below to measure your sizes.
Bust
Measure under your arms at the fuller part of your bust. Keep tape level across your shoulder blades.
Natural Waist
Measure around your natural waistline, keeping the tape comfortably loose.
Drop Waist
Measure around your body 1 1/2" below your natural waist.
Hips
Stand with your feet together and measure around the fullest part of your hips.
Inseam
Using a pair of pants that fit well, measure from crotch seam to bottom of leg.
